> You're welcome.  I just tried the MIME suggestion I had, but I'm having
> no luck getting it to work.  It relies on headers, which a "mailto:"
> will not let you specify (other than subject, to and cc).
>
> What you may try is using a VBScript or Windows Scripting Host.  While
> they may provide a solution, be aware that most AntiVirus and
> AntiSpyware programs will display an alert to the user.
>
> Also, something to be aware of, revMail doesn't locate the default email
> client on Windows Vista properly.  Bug report #5286.  I have posted a
> fix on the report if you need it.

> >> What you could do is create the body of the email and encode the
> >> attachment directly into the message via content types (I believe it's
> >> called MIME).  To see what I mean, view the source of an email message
> >> with an attachment.
> >>
> >> I am not sure though if *all* email programs would honor the embedded
> >> code when it's passed via the mailto:, and would instead just display
> it
> >> as inline text as opposed to an attachment.  This may create confusion
> >> for some users.
> >>
> >> There is one other consideration that I hope you have not ignored, and
> >> that is that a LOT of people don't use traditional email
> programs.  They
> >> use web based email like Hotmail or Yahoo Mail.  I had implemented a
> >> mailto: script in one of my programs, only to replace it later on with
> a
> >> PHP script on my server that would send the email regardless of what
> >> type of email they used (or if they even had email at all).

> >>> The following command works great for opening a new email message and
> >>> putting the address(s) in it. What I would like to also do is add a
> >>> specific attachment to the email as well but I don't see a parameter
> for
> >>> doing that. This would be for Mac and Windows now and Linux when Rev
> 2.9
> >>> comes out.
> >>>
> >>> revGoURL "mailto:guido at sales.example.com"
> >>>
> >>> I know there are ways to send email directly from Rev apps but in this
> >>> case I would like to leverage the email program the user already has
> and
> >>> not require setting up SMTP parameters.
